molded frp gratings are manufactured in a one piece construction which results in a bi-directionally strong product. This allows openings for piping or cables in the grating of up to 10” without any additional support required (may vary depending on grating depth and location of opening). During the molded manufacturing process, the continuous fiberglass rovings are completely covered in a high percentage of resin, 65% by volume. With this high resin content, molded gratings are the most chemically resistant gratings offered and are often used in caustic chemical environments without hesitation.

  • Mining drill bits are essential tools used in the extraction of resources from the earth. These specialized tools come in a variety of shapes and sizes, each designed for specific purposes in the mining industry. From drilling exploratory boreholes to creating tunnels and shafts, mining drill bits play a crucial role in the process of extracting valuable minerals and ores.

  • Rectangular tubes, as the name suggests, have a four-sided, hollow structure, which makes them distinct from circular or oval pipes. The introduction of FRP into this design amplifies its performance, making it an ideal choice for demanding environments. The use of fibers, typically glass or carbon, in conjunction with a polymer matrix, results in a material that is not only strong but also corrosion-resistant and lightweight.
